Setting a Realistic Budget
One of the cornerstones of effective financial management in gambling is establishing a realistic budget. This budget should reflect not only the amount of money one is willing to spend but also the time allocated for gambling activities. By setting these parameters, players can avoid the pitfalls of chasing losses and overextending their finances.
Additionally, it is essential to regularly assess and adjust the budget based on actual gambling experiences. This flexible approach allows gamblers to adapt to changing circumstances, ensuring that they maintain control over their finances while still enjoying their favorite games. A clear budget acts as a safety net, promoting responsible gambling practices.
Managing Wins and Losses
Effective management of both wins and losses is vital for achieving a sustainable gambling strategy. After a win, it can be tempting to reinvest all earnings back into gambling, but this can lead to swift losses. Instead, it’s wise to set aside a portion of winnings for savings or personal enjoyment, while maintaining a smaller amount for future betting.
On the flip side, losses are a natural part of gambling, and how one manages them can determine the overall experience. Establishing loss limits can help in curbing excessive spending. Gamblers should always remember that the goal is to have fun, and managing losses effectively ensures that the activity remains a form of entertainment rather than a financial burden.
The Importance of Emotional Discipline
Emotional discipline plays a significant role in financial management within gambling contexts. Players often experience various emotions—excitement during wins, frustration during losses—which can cloud judgment and lead to poor financial decisions. Recognizing and managing these emotions can enhance a player’s ability to stick to their budget and strategy.
Developing emotional discipline involves self-reflection and setting clear boundaries. For instance, taking breaks during gambling sessions can help reset emotions and maintain clarity in decision-making. By cultivating this discipline, gamblers can ensure that their strategies remain effective over time, promoting a healthier relationship with gambling.
